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6495 348 02211 76
76 1875
76 1875
815851168 65794524 45894580938 03
All about undefined
Interested in learning more?
76 1875
815851168 65794524 45894580938 03
See more
2261822 890982 29076478994
13 359995 570193613 21
See more
70085093013 9073 44901939
06344 85902 289
See more